CASA • CASA (Consortium for Assistive Solutions Adoption) is funded under the 4th call of the INTERREG IVC programme, approved in January 2012 (end Dec. 2014): www.casa-europe.eu • INTERREG IVC Programme is part of the European Territorial Cooperation

Objective of the Structural Fund policies 2007-2013 • Overall objective of the INTERREG IVC Programme is to improve the effectiveness of regional policies and instruments financing interregional

projects to build on the exchange of experiences among partners • Regional initiative project under Priority 1: “Innovation and the knowledge economy”, sub-theme: “the information society”


CASA • The CASA partners are intending to work under the umbrella of the CORAL forum (Community Of Regions for Ambient Assisted Living): ¾ currently an informal community group with the aim to feed back good practices from the study visits

¾ exchange of experiences to influence future Ambient Assisted Living (AAL) policies at European level ¾ www.coral-europe.eu


CASA 1. Context • Ambient Assisted Living (AAL) is a complex field across Europe - More structured approach to accelerate the uptake and roll-out new technologies

- In parallel to development and review of policies • 14 participating regions joined forces to find solutions and allow best practices sharing in the field of AAL

CASA: what?

• Respond to increasing pressure on health and social care resulting from demographic change and an ageing population • Use of new technologies:

- Improve the comfort of citizens in managing their conditions - Reduce the economic and social burden on governmental care budget • Attempt for implementation policies moving away from traditional mono-

domain policy to work horizontally along the supply chain and across different departments and ministries

CASA a. Study visits (2 days): • Noord-Brabant: 'Social interaction’ – (following AAL forum in Eindhoven) • Cataluñia: ‘Healthy lifestyle and rehabilitation ICT’ • Kent: ‘Monitoring, safety and self management’

• Wielkopolska: ‘Informal care’ (http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=AmCN3MT_qT0) • South Denmark: ‘Telemedecine evaluation model’

• Andalucia: ‘Large scale deployment’ • Veneto: ‘Chronic diseases' (http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=uOv2V91xm5M)


CASA • Flanders: ‘Mobility and liveability/integrated regional policy business and knowledge development’ (http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=4v7aD_jynLQ) • Scotland: ‘Telehealth and Telecare’ (http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=TQER0aW2UzU) • Sweden: ‘User driven innovation through public/private partnership’
